TICKET-2087: The Grovelight dependency graph visualizer cannot refresh plugin manifests because the Thornekeep credentials vault locked itself after a clock-skew event on the build host. Plugin authors will see stale edges and missing transitive nodes until access is restored. Workaround: export cached graphs locally. To unseal the vault and resume manifest syncs, use the recovery passphrase below.

unlock words, bafof-kawef: soreth-nordor-belwyn-gorvan-julael-belys

## Service Accounts — StormFan Alert Fan-Out

The StormFan service fans out severe-weather alerts from the Gale ingest pipeline to regional notifier pods. It runs under the svc-stormfan account, which has publish-only rights on the alert topics and read access to the region registry. Rotation happens quarterly via Vaultlet. For the weekly sync: the staging account was rebuilt Monday after the namespace migration. The current staging key is below.

gateway credential: qvz23-XSZTNBjrucz4Q49XMT1TuVw

## Releases

Welcome aboard! Gatecount is the little service that tallies turnstile spins at Harrowfield Stadium and pushes totals to the ops dashboard. Releases are cut from `main` every Thursday before match weekends — don't ship on a Friday, the ops folks will hunt you down. Run `./release.sh` to build the binary, bundle the config, and sign the package. The signing step won't work until you've imported our release key into your local keychain, so do that first. Here's the key you need.

deploy key for kahag-kagaf: bky9_uLYdkfG6Z